    The command to restart/reset a running pulseaudio sound server from a terminal is simply issueing. pulseaudio -k By doing to the sound server will autospawn and restart immediately in a default setting. You will always get an error if you try to run pulseaudio twice.

    level 1. [deleted] · 10y. Firstly, ALSA isn't a sound server. It's an ABI provided by the kernel to userspace and a set of libraries to use it. ALSA and OSS are the major Linux audio driver implementations. Install PulseAudio on a desktop. It's included …
